Historical Background

Magenta was named after the Battle of Magenta (1859) in Italy, coinciding with the discovery of the first aniline dye of that hue. This synthetic breakthrough launched the modern chemical-dye industry, making vibrant colors accessible to the masses. In the CMYK model, magenta is a primary ink—without it, printers cannot reproduce the warm half of the color spectrum.

HEX Web
#DEB6D8

Hexadecimal is the web’s universal color notation — two digits each for red, green and blue. Drop it straight into HTML, CSS or any design tool.

RGB Screen
rgb(222, 182, 216)

RGB is the additive Red-Green-Blue model every screen uses to emit light. The default choice for websites, apps and on-screen UI.

HSL Web
hsl(309, 38%, 79%)

HSL breaks a color into Hue, Saturation and Lightness — the most intuitive way to lighten, darken or mute a color in CSS.

HSV HSB Design
hsv(309, 18%, 87%)

HSV (also called HSB) maps Hue, Saturation and Value/Brightness. It is the model behind the color pickers in Photoshop, Figma and most design apps.

HWB CSS 4
hwb(309 71% 13%)

HWB blends a pure hue with Whiteness and Blackness — a painter-friendly model added in CSS Color 4 for quick tints and shades.

CMYK Print
cmyk(0%, 18%, 3%, 13%)

CMYK is the subtractive Cyan-Magenta-Yellow-Black ink model. Use these values when preparing artwork for a printer or commercial press.

OKLCH Modern
oklch(82.18% 0.064 331.22)

OKLCH is a modern, perceptually-uniform space (Lightness, Chroma, Hue). It powers smooth gradients and accessible palettes in today’s CSS.

OKLab Modern
oklab(82.18% 0.056 -0.031)

OKLab is the Cartesian form of OKLCH — ideal for blending and interpolating colors without the muddy midpoints older spaces produce.

CIELAB L*a*b* Perceptual
L: 78.43, a: 20.10, b: -11.64

CIELAB is a device-independent, perceptually-uniform space. It is the standard for measuring color difference (ΔE) and matching across devices.

LCH Perceptual
L: 78.43, C: 23.22, H: 329.92

LCH is CIELAB in cylindrical form — Lightness, Chroma and Hue — letting you adjust vividness and hue while staying perceptually even.

XYZ CIE Science
X: 59.25, Y: 53.94, Z: 72.26

CIE XYZ is the 1931 master space that underpins every other model here — the scientific bridge used to convert between color systems.

Decimal int Code
14595800

The 24-bit integer value of the color — handy for databases, APIs, game engines and low-level graphics code.

#DEB6D8 has a contrast ratio of 11.79:1 against black and 1.78:1 against white. For readability, black body text meets the WCAG AA threshold of 4.5:1 on it, while white does not.
